How Common Is The Last Name Oestermeyer? popularity and diffusion

The surname Oestermeyer is the 4,034,050th most common surname on a worldwide basis, held by around 1 in 303,647,746 people. This surname occurs mostly in The Americas, where 88 percent of Oestermeyer are found; 88 percent are found in North America and 88 percent are found in Anglo-North America.

It is most frequent in The United States, where it is carried by 21 people, or 1 in 17,259,949. In The United States it is mostly concentrated in: Illinois, where 81 percent are found, Florida, where 10 percent are found and Arizona, where 5 percent are found. Aside from The United States it occurs in 2 countries. It is also found in Germany, where 8 percent are found and Switzerland, where 4 percent are found.

Oestermeyer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The occurrence of Oestermeyer has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people carrying the Oestermeyer last name grew 525 percent between 1880 and 2014.
